The present study was designed to examine the role that attentional problems may play in accounting for difficulties in story comprehension experienced by children with ADHD. A secondary task methodology was used to examine whether or not online variations in cognitive engagement with a televised story were related to the continuity of central or incidental information. Twenty-two 9- to 11 -year-old boys with ADHD and 36 of their nonreferred peers watched a television program and responded to auditory probes presented at preselected points during continuous sequences of central or incidental information. The reaction times to the probes for nonreferred boys showed the expected linear increase in cognitive engagement (i.e., the RTs increased) as central, plot-relevant sequences continued. In contrast, boys with ADHD showed the expected increase in RTs relatively late in the central sequences. The results were discussed in terms of how delays in engaging with central information may contribute to the academic difficulties experienced by boys with ADHD. 相似文献

Recent research has indicated that the pro-inflammatory cytokines, particularly interleukin-1beta (IL-1beta), can affect learning and memory. We injected male Sprague-Dawley rats with IL-1beta (1.0, 3.0, or 6.0 microg/kg, i.p.) or saline vehicle, 24h before a single 4-h session of leverpress escape/avoidance conditioning. No effect of IL-1beta at any dose was observed in the number of escape responses across the 4-h session. However, subjects treated with the two lower doses (1.0 and 3.0 microg/kg) of IL-1beta performed more avoidance responses during the final hour of the 4-h session than the other two groups. Subjects treated with the highest dose of IL-1beta (6.0 microg/kg) did not differ from controls. Results are discussed in terms of the possible mechanisms behind the IL-1beta-induced enhancement of learning, as well as the observed dose-response relationship. 相似文献

The present paper examines the role of cognitive-behavioral therapy (CBT) in the treatment of social anxiety disorder (SAD). A cognitive-behavioral model of SAD is first presented. Different modalities of CBT for SAD are then described, including exposure, cognitive restructuring, relaxation training, and social skills training, and evidence supporting their efficacy is reviewed. The comparative and combined impact of CBT and pharmacotherapeutic interventions is also explored. CBT appears to be an efficacious treatment for SAD. However, the overall efficacy CBT may be increased by closer examination of the active ingredients of treatment. Such analyses may also enable more successful integration of the different CBT techniques and of CBT and pharmacotherapy in the treatment of SAD. 相似文献

Electrophysiological correlates of anterior cingulate function in a go/no-go task: Effects of response conflict and trial type frequency 总被引:1,自引:0,他引:1
Nieuwenhuis S Yeung N van den Wildenberg W Ridderinkhof KR 《Cognitive, affective & behavioral neuroscience》2003,3(1):17-26
Neuroimaging and computational modeling studies have led to the suggestion that response conflict monitoring by the anterior cingulate cortex plays a key role in cognitive control. For example, response conflict is high when a response must be withheld (no-go) in contexts in which there is a prepotent tendency to make an overt (go) response. An event-related brain potential (ERP) component, the N2, is more pronounced on no-go than on go trials and was previously thought to reflect the need to inhibit the go response. However, the N2 may instead reflect the high degree of response conflict on no-go trials. If so, an N2 should also be apparent when subjects make a go response in conditions in which nogo events are more common. To test this hypothesis, we collected high-density ERP data from subjects performing a go/no-go task, in which the relative frequency of go versus no-go stimuli was varied. Consistent with our hypothesis, an N2 was apparent on both go and no-go trials and showed the properties expected of an ERP measure of conflict detection on correct trials: (1) It was enhanced for low-frequency stimuli, irrespective of whether these stimuli were associated with generating or suppressing a response, and (2) it was localized to the anterior cingulate cortex. This suggests that previous conceptions of the no-go N2 as indexing response inhibition may be in need of revision. Instead, the results are consistent with the view that the N2 in go/no-go tasks reflects conflict arising from competition between the execution and the inhibition of a single response. 相似文献

The nature of the association between anger and 5 appraisal-action tendency components--goal obstacle, other accountability, unfairness, control, and antagonism--was examined in terms of specificity, necessity, and sufficiency. In 2 studies, participants described recently experienced unpleasant situations in which 1 of the appraisal-action tendency components was present or absent and indicated which emotions they had experienced. The results showed that (a) other accountability and arrogant entitlement, as an instance of unfairness, are specific appraisals ability for anger; and most important, (b) none of the components is necessary or sufficient for anger. The findings suggest that the relation between emotions and appraisal-action tendency components should be conceptualized instead as a contingent association, meaning that they usually co-occur. 相似文献

A novel type of locomotion compensator was designed and tested for its use in orientation behavior experiments with a predatory mite. In this apparatus, displacements of the test animal in the two-dimensional plane are recorded using video equipment and a servosphere that keeps the animal in focus. Thex andy displacements are registeredusing two rotation encoders and are compensated using a pair of servo-motors, in such a way that the animal is always positioned on top of the sphere, yet moves freely. Well-fed and starved predators were tested for their responses to (1) still air, (2) a stimulus-free air flow, (3) an air flow with odors from uninfested Lima bean leaves, and (4) an air flow with odors from Lima bean leaves infested by plant-feeding mites, the prey of the predatory mites. Anemotactic responses of adultPhytoseivlus persimilis females were feeding state dependent. Well-fed predators moved downwind under Treatments 1–3 but moved neither up-nor downwind in the presence of odors from infested plants (Treatment 4). Starved predators moved upwind under all treatments. These results are in agreement with those of earlier studies in a wind tunnel, and therefore, the new type of locomotion compensator (LC-100) offers an excellent method for studying the orientation behavior of micro-arthropods. 相似文献
